WordPress is a powerful content management system (CMS) that powers over 45% of all websites on the internet. Its user-friendly interface and extensive customization options make it a popular choice for individuals and businesses looking to create and manage their websites. If you’re considering learning WordPress, you might be wondering how much time it will take to become proficient in using this versatile platform. In this blog post, we’ll explore the factors that affect the learning curve of WordPress and provide some guidance on the time it typically takes to learn WordPress.
Table of Contents
Basic Concepts:
Before diving into WordPress, it’s helpful to have a basic understanding of some of the terminologies such as HTML, CSS, Domain, and Web Hosting. If you’re already familiar with these concepts, you’ll have a head start in learning WordPress. However, if you’re new to these concepts, let me try to explain these..
Domain:
The domain is the name or address of your website which is specialized or only dedicated to you in the world specifically. For example, my domain name is “msyeditor.com“. Domain contains two portions before dot refers to your site niche or after dot refers to the network i.e [ .co .net .edu .org ]
You have to be very precise and to the point while selecting a domain name. I always prefer domain name which has any sort of search volume ( in keyword research tool )
Web Hosting
Web hosting is a process of keeping the website on the drive or space usually known as Servers. The servers have the ability to keep working 24/7 and that is supposed to be good hosting having 99.99% of uptime. There are a lot of hosting providers having great reviews and serve their best.
HTML
Html known as (Hyper text markup language) is the basic programming language used in every kind of website. You can say that the basic structure of a website stays on HTML.
“At the beginning, there is no need to learn HTML properly if you are just a blogger”
But you have to know about the header, body and footer of the HTML because sometimes you have to paste code in that.
CSS
Cascading Style Sheets (CSS), usually used for styling, animations and to beautify websites to attract viewers. You should have basic knowledge of HTML to start learning CSS.
How long does it take to learn WordPress?
Solely depends on the purpose that:
“Are you selecting the developer side or you want our own content to be published”
Let’s overview both terms
Learn WordPress For Freelancing
In today’s digital era, freelancing has become an increasingly popular career choice. With the rise of remote work and the gig economy, freelancers have found immense opportunities to showcase their skills and earn a living independently. If you are dedicated then 3 months are more than enough to learn WordPress including practice. One of the most valuable skills a freelancer can possess is the ability to build and manage websites, and WordPress has emerged as the go-to platform for web development and content management. we will explore why learning WordPress is essential for freelancers and provide you with a comprehensive guide to getting started.
Why WordPress?
WordPress is a powerful content management system that has an immense range of diversity to facilitate a user in every field.
As a freelancer,
- You can get orders on a WordPress site with just a single freelancer plugin.
- You can make a portfolio to showcase your creativity
- You can do affiliate marketing on the website
- You can learn different page builders to solve the issues of clients.
One of the most easiest and remarkable page builders such as “Elementor” has many customizable options. You have to purchase the Pro version at once and use up to 25 websites
Our main goal is to earn, so all suggestions are made from that perspective
Benefits of Learning WordPress for Freelancers
- Expanding Your Service Offerings: By mastering WordPress, you open the doors to a plethora of freelancing opportunities. You can offer web design, development, and maintenance services to clients who require a strong online presence.
- Client Demand: Businesses and individuals are constantly seeking professional help to create and manage their websites. WordPress expertise puts you in high demand, as clients are often familiar with its reputation and capabilities.
- Flexibility and Independence: Learning WordPress enables you to work as a freelance web developer or designer, giving you the freedom to choose your projects, set your rates, and work remotely from anywhere in the world.
Getting Started with WordPress
- Familiarize Yourself with the Basics: Start by understanding the fundamentals of WordPress. Explore its features, including the dashboard, posts, pages, themes, and plugins. Take advantage of free resources, such as WordPress.org and the official WordPress Codex, to learn the basics.
- Setting Up a Local Development Environment: Install a local server environment like XAMPP or WAMP on your computer to create a testing environment for WordPress. This allows you to experiment, build, and modify websites without affecting live sites.
- Learn HTML, CSS, and PHP: While you don’t need to be an expert in these languages, having a basic understanding of HTML (Hypertext Markup Language), CSS (Cascading Style Sheets), and PHP (Hypertext Preprocessor) will significantly enhance your ability to customize WordPress themes and templates.
- Explore Themes and Plugins: WordPress offers a vast library of free and premium themes and plugins. Familiarize yourself with popular options and experiment with different themes to understand their features and functionalities. Learn how to install and customize plugins to add extra functionality to websites.
- Practice Building Websites: Create a sandbox website to practice your skills. Experiment with various themes, customize layouts, add content, and explore different plugins. Building your own portfolio website is an excellent way to showcase your abilities to potential clients.
- Join Online Communities and Forums: Engage with the vibrant WordPress community through forums, online groups, and social media platforms. Participate in discussions, ask questions with attached screenshots to resolve queries, and learn from experienced professionals.
- Learn SEO and Security Best Practices: Enhance your learn WordPress skills by understanding search engine optimization (SEO) techniques to improve website visibility and security measures to protect websites from potential threats.
How to get orders
There are multiple freelancing sites such as Fiverr, Upwork, freelancer, and People Per Hour. You can also get orders from Social media sites such as Facebook, Quora, Instagram, and Twitter by posting your service details. You can also sell your services by letting them learn WordPress.
First solve there queries guide them about your services, provide free development for 2-3 clients and then charge for your services.
msyeditor
Learning WordPress For Blogging
Blogging is a great business and career. If you know how to surpass in that field then you will be a champion. There are some tips and tricks if you follow them you will become a good blogger.
There is no time restriction such as “Learn WordPress For Freelancing”. You should start from the day first after getting basic knowledge of keyword research, WordPress dashboard, Post section and that’s it. The first 10 blog posts should target <200 search volume (USA) and less than 20 KD (keyword density). Then go for a higher search volume for the next 10 posts such as <5000 (USA). Then learn about CPC and its importance in keyword research
In the WordPress learning phase
- Creating Compelling Content: Content is king in the world of blogging. WordPress provides a user-friendly editor that enables you to craft captivating blog posts with ease. Learn the basics of formatting, inserting media, and optimizing your content for SEO. Use headlines, subheadings, and bullet points to enhance readability. Incorporate relevant keywords, including our focal keyword “learn WordPress,” to boost your blog’s visibility in search engines.
- Optimizing Your Blog for SEO: To attract a wider audience, it’s crucial to optimize your WordPress blog for search engines. WordPress offers several SEO plugins like Yoast SEO and All in One SEO Pack that simplify the process. Optimize your blog’s meta titles, descriptions, and URLs to ensure they contain relevant keywords. Focus on building quality backlinks and interlinking your blog posts to improve search engine rankings.
- Engaging Your Audience with Widgets: Widgets are small, customizable modules that can be added to your blog’s sidebar, footer, or other widget-ready areas. They enhance user engagement by displaying dynamic content such as recent posts, social media feeds, or a newsletter signup form. Explore the extensive widget library in WordPress and choose widgets that align with your blog’s goals and user preferences.
- Enhancing User Experience with Navigation Menus: Navigation menus play a vital role in helping visitors explore your blog effortlessly. WordPress allows you to create multiple menus and customize their appearance and location. Create clear and intuitive menus that organize your content logically, making it easier for users to
Learning Resources:
The availability of resources to learn WordPress plays a significant role in the speed of your WordPress learning journey. Fortunately, there are numerous tutorials, online courses, forums, and documentation available that cater to users of all skill levels. Taking advantage of these resources can significantly expedite your learning process.
Purpose and Complexity of the Website: Learn WordPress
The purpose and complexity of the website you intend to create will influence the learning curve for WordPress. If you’re planning to build a simple blog or personal website, you can start with the basics of WordPress and gradually learn more advanced features as you go along. However, if you’re aiming to develop a complex e-commerce site or a custom-designed business website, it will require a deeper understanding of WordPress, including theme development, plugins, and more advanced functionalities.
Time Dedication:
The time you can dedicate to learn WordPress also affects the learning curve. Learning WordPress is an ongoing process, and it’s best approached with consistency and practice. Allocating a regular schedule for learning and experimenting with WordPress will yield better results than sporadic efforts. While the actual time required varies from person to person, committing a few hours per week over a period of several months is a reasonable estimate for acquiring a solid foundation in WordPress.
Prior Experience: Learn WordPress
If you already have experience with other CMS platforms or programming languages, you may find it easier to grasp WordPress concepts. Many principles and techniques from other CMSs can be applied to Learn WordPress, which can help streamline your learning process.
Understanding the Basics: Learn WordPress might seem overwhelming at first glance, but learning its fundamentals doesn’t require an extensive amount of time. Getting acquainted with the core concepts and functionalities can be achieved within a few hours or a couple of days, depending on your familiarity with similar platforms. Here are the key aspects you need to grasp initially:
- Installation: Understand how to install WordPress on your local machine or web server.
- Dashboard: Familiarize yourself with the WordPress dashboard, where you’ll manage your website’s content, appearance, and settings.
- Themes: Learn how to choose, install, and customize themes to define the visual appearance of your website.
- Plugins: Explore the vast library of plugins that extend WordPress’s functionality, and know how to install and activate them.
- Posts and Pages: Get acquainted with creating and editing blog posts and static pages.
- Media Management: Learn how to upload and manage images, videos, and other media files.
- Menus and Navigation: Understand how to create menus and set up navigation for your website.
- Widgets and Sidebars: Explore the use of widgets and sidebars to enhance the functionality and layout of your website.
Factors Influencing Learning Duration: While the basics can be grasped relatively quickly, becoming proficient in Learn WordPress involves more than just surface-level knowledge. Several factors influence the duration it takes to learn WordPress:
- Learning Style: Some people prefer hands-on learning and can pick up WordPress skills faster through practical experimentation, while others may prefer structured courses or tutorials.
- Time Commitment: The more time you dedicate to learn WordPress and practice it, the faster you’ll progress. Consistency is key.
- The Complexity of Projects: The complexity of the website or project you aim to build with WordPress can affect the learning duration. Advanced features like e-commerce integration, custom theme development, or complex functionality may require more time to master.
Tips to Expedite Your WordPress Learning Journey:
If you’re eager to accelerate your WordPress learning process, consider the following tips:
- Utilize Online Resources: Take advantage of the vast array of free and paid online resources available. WordPress.org, YouTube tutorials, blogs, and forums are excellent sources for learning new skills.
- Enroll in Courses: Joining structured online courses or attending workshops can provide a systematic learning path, helping you grasp advanced concepts efficiently.
- Practice Regularly: Create a sandbox environment or use a local installation of WordPress to experiment and practice your skills. The more you practice, the more confident you’ll become.
- Engage in Communities: Participate in WordPress forums, online communities, and social media groups to interact with other learners and professionals. Seek guidance, ask questions, and share your experiences to learn WordPress better.
- Work on Real Projects: Apply your knowledge by working on real-life projects. Building websites for yourself or others can enhance your skills and offer valuable hands-on experience.
- Stay Updated: WordPress continually evolves, so staying updated with the latest features, trends, and best practices is crucial. Follow reputable WordPress blogs and subscribe to relevant newsletters to keep yourself informed.
Our Opinion: Learn WordPress
Every person should have 2 WordPress websites. One of the domain he must acquire of his own name to build his personal branding. He should write a blog post about his specific niche and his own interests.
Other Domains should purchase any micro niche category to excel in less time. If you play in a less competitive area there are many chances to rank on the first page in a month. Do proper keyword research and publish articles in a scheduled manner.
Hi Dear, are you genuinely visiting this web page regularly, if so after that you will absolutely take fastidious
knowledge.
Hi there, I found your website by way of Google while looking for a similar topic, your web site got here up, it looks great.
I’ve bookmarked it in my google bookmarks.